Trascendente

Trascendente describes something that surpasses the limits of ordinary experience or understanding, often relating to the spiritual, metaphysical, or ideal realms. It signifies going beyond the physical and material, pointing towards a higher reality or state of being. It can also denote something of exceptional quality or importance, exceeding conventional boundaries. The concept often involves the idea of transcendence, a process or state of overcoming limitations.
